First on our list is the iconic Brimstone Hill Fortress National Park, a UNESCO World Heritage Site that stands as a testament to the ingenuity and resilience of the British and African slaves who built it. Perched atop a volcanic hill, this impressive 18th-century fortress offers breathtaking panoramic views of the surrounding islands and the Caribbean Sea. As you explore the well-preserved ramparts, barracks, and officers’ quarters, you’ll be transported back in time to an era of fierce battles and colonial conquests.

Next, venture to the capital city of Basseterre, where you’ll find the historic Independence Square. Once a bustling slave market, this picturesque plaza now serves as a peaceful gathering place for locals and visitors alike. Surrounded by beautifully restored Georgian buildings, the square features a central fountain, lush gardens, and a poignant memorial to the victims of slavery. For a taste of the island’s natural beauty, head to the Central Forest Reserve National Park, a lush haven of biodiversity that covers nearly a quarter of Saint Kitts. Here, you can embark on a guided hike through the verdant rainforest, where you’ll encounter a diverse array of flora and fauna, including the elusive Saint Kitts bullfinch and the vibrant red heliconia flower. As you trek along the winding trails, keep an eye out for the park’s many waterfalls, which provide a refreshing respite from the tropical heat.

No visit to Saint Kitts and Nevis would be complete without exploring the stunning coastline, and one of the best ways to do so is by taking a scenic railway tour. The St. Kitts Scenic Railway, affectionately known as the “Sugar Train,” offers a unique and leisurely journey through the island’s picturesque landscapes. As you travel along the narrow-gauge tracks, you’ll be treated to spectacular views of lush sugar cane fields, historic plantation estates, and the sparkling Caribbean Sea.

For a truly unforgettable experience, make your way to the island of Nevis, where you’ll find the enchanting Botanical Gardens of Nevis. This lush oasis features a dazzling array of tropical plants, flowers, and trees, as well as tranquil ponds, cascading waterfalls, and charming gazebos. As you wander through the beautifully landscaped grounds, be sure to visit the Orchid Terraces, where you’ll find a stunning collection of rare and exotic orchids in full bloom.

History buffs will also want to pay a visit to the Alexander Hamilton House, the birthplace of one of America’s founding fathers. This beautifully restored Georgian-style building now serves as a museum, offering a fascinating glimpse into the life and times of Alexander Hamilton. As you tour the various exhibits, you’ll learn about Hamilton’s early years in Nevis, his contributions to the American Revolution, and his lasting impact on the United States.

Another must-visit destination on the island of Nevis is the Nevis Peak, a majestic dormant volcano that towers over the landscape. For the adventurous traveler, a guided hike to the summit offers a challenging yet rewarding experience, with stunning views of the surrounding islands and the Caribbean Sea. Along the way, you’ll traverse dense rainforest, encounter fascinating wildlife, and discover hidden waterfalls and hot springs.

Finally, immerse yourself in the vibrant culture of Saint Kitts and Nevis by attending one of the island’s many festivals and events. From the colorful Carnival celebrations in December and January to the pulsating rhythms of the St. Kitts Music Festival in June, there’s always something exciting happening on these enchanting islands.
